In August, consumer prices in the United States likely faced an increase as gasoline costs resumed their upward trend after two months of decline. This change could impact financial market expectations regarding future Federal Reserve policies and intensify pressure on consumers.

Impact of Gasoline Prices on the Economy

Economic analysts believe that the rise in gasoline prices acts as a key factor in increasing household living costs. With this increase, consumers' purchasing power effectively decreases, which could lead to broader repercussions in the economy.

In recent months, gasoline prices had experienced a downward trend due to reduced demand and a decline in oil prices in global markets. However, it seems that this trend has currently halted and has begun to rise again with the increase in oil prices.

Federal Reserve and Future Actions

The increase in gasoline prices and its effects on consumer prices could influence the Federal Reserve's decision-making regarding interest rates. Many analysts believe that this institution may introduce new measures in its plans to control inflation. Therefore, this issue could be seen as a warning sign for consumers and financial markets.

Given the current conditions, it is expected that American consumers will face more challenges regarding living costs in the coming months. This situation requires serious attention from policymakers and economic decision-makers to provide effective solutions to support consumers.
